ANALYSIS Subcommand (CATPCA command)
ANALYSIS specifies the variables to be used in the computations, the optimal
scaling level, and the variable weight for each variable or variable
list. ANALYSIS also specifies
supplementary variables and their optimal scaling level. No weight
can be specified for supplementary variables.
- At least two variables must be specified, except
when the
CONFIGURATIONsubcommand is used with theFIXEDkeyword. - All variables on
ANALYSISmust be specified on theVARIABLESsubcommand. - The
ANALYSISsubcommand is required. - The keyword
TOin the variable list honors the order of variables in theVARIABLESsubcommand. - Optimal scaling levels and variable weights are indicated
by the keywords
LEVELandWEIGHTin parentheses following the variable or variable list.
WEIGHT. Specifies the
variable weight with a positive integer. The default value
is 1. If WEIGHT is specified
for supplementary variables, it is ignored, and a syntax warning is
issued.
LEVEL. Specifies the optimal scaling level.
